Output 61d936985f335debafa9aba363c9ae7da5f06cf79bddd546b8bcfe48c8a79edc:10

value
5097352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586417f83dc869f418ec168edac9cab7aba4ae5d OP_EQUAL
address
39kPJ3z7iUCeUMevwQQDgcEFLYdSnQggd2
transaction
61d936985f335debafa9aba363c9ae7da5f06cf79bddd546b8bcfe48c8a79edc
confirmations
311019
spent
true